Territories of the indie world of Eador. Masters of the Broken World are broken into fragments, freely drifting across the Great Nothing. Each part is a separate small world with its own landscape and population. But, on the one hand, the colorful landscape breathes war. And in fact, this is so. Ancient creatures who lived long before the formation of humanity are fighting for every fragment. The Ancients are powerful NPCs who have been fighting for more than a thousand years. The power of divine creatures will be tested on the player. Having mastered a part of the universe and monstrous forces, the main character decides to save the world or turn it into chaos. As the protagonist (player) progresses, he is accompanied by a talkative gremlin, who brings a certain zest to the game. The universe of the Eador: Lords of the Worlds project resembles the times of feudal principalities, when everyone had their own land. To expand your possessions, you need to annex a piece of land. Here is the difficulty - a local lord can rule it. Therefore, war cannot be avoided.
